About this experience
Discover the diverse beauty of Washington DC through a guided photowalk. Choose between the historic charm of Georgetown with its picturesque waterways or the architectural marvels surrounding L'Enfant Plaza. With expert guidance, learn to master your camera’s settings while capturing stunning urban scenes. This unique opportunity not only enhances your photography skills but also unveils hidden gems of the city through a lens.

What you'll see and do
Georgetown
Photowalk and tutorial taking in historic Georgetown and the canal - including the infamous Exorcist steps and sites along the Potomac river
120 minutes here

What are the best things to do in Washington DC?
+
Washington is the rare city where the headline attractions cost nothing and the scarce resource is access. Timed entry to the Smithsonian museums, Capitol and White House tours, and the night monument runs by bike or bus are what fill up. When is the best time to visit Washington DC?
+
Late March to April for cherry blossom, or September to November for cool museum weather. Booking patterns follow the same curve: prices and queues climb in peak weeks, while shoulder season gives you better availability on the top-ranked experiences and more room to change plans.
How many days do you need in Washington DC?
+
Three full days covers the headline sights without sprinting. A workable rhythm is one anchor experience each morning, such as this one, an unhurried afternoon in a single neighborhood, then a food or nightlife booking in the evening. Five days lets you add a day trip outside the city.
